APT Surges 10% as 11.31M Token Unlock Puts Bulls Under Pressure

- APT surged 10%, supported by stronger network activity, RWA flows, and reduced token supply.
- Aptos burned 1.523 million APT last month, strengthening the supply reduction narrative.
- An upcoming 11.31 million APT unlock could increase selling pressure and challenge bulls.
Aptos โ APT, has suddenly grabbed traders' attention after jumping more than 10% in 24 hours. Daily trading volume also climbed above $109 million during the move. Strong network activity and token burns have added fuel behind the rally. However, bulls now face a major test as 11.31 million APT tokens approach the market. The upcoming unlock could increase selling pressure just as buyers target higher resistance levels.
Aptos Supply Crunch Supports the Latest Rally
Aptos has gained momentum from more than just a technical breakout. The network has experienced stronger activity alongside rising real-world asset flows. RWA net flows reached $145 million during the past seven days. That placed Aptos second behind Ethereum, which recorded $149 million. Transaction activity also points toward renewed interest across the Aptos network. Active addresses reached 57,047 on September 3.
